Abstract

We consider layered heterostructures combining ordinary positive index materials and dispersive metamaterials. We show that these structures can exhibit a new type of photonic gap around frequencies where either the magnetic permeability μ   or the electric permittivity ϵ of the metamaterial is zero. Although the interface of a semi-infinite medium with zero refractive index (a condition attained either when μ=0μ=0 or when ϵ=0ϵ=0) is known to give full reflectivity for all incident polarizations, here we show that a gap corresponding to μ=0μ=0 occurs only for TE polarized waves, whereas a gap corresponding to ϵ=0ϵ=0 occurs only for TM polarized waves. These band gaps are scale-length invariant and very robust against disorder, although they may disappear for the particular case of propagation along the stratification direction.
